Output 6efac82c60b62f2d648c153b3db833b42345581cad41f63113287e74fd6490d1:0

value
95589214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73902db6b8a7098930c62740ac5a357af045842e OP_EQUAL
address
3CE4MJkaGWFmpPQp5GibtfXj3TkTD15dRf
transaction
6efac82c60b62f2d648c153b3db833b42345581cad41f63113287e74fd6490d1
spent
true